Blockchain and Decentralized Finance in the (Re)Insurance space: A Practitioner Perspective

October 5, 2021 presentation of the Fall 2021 Actuarial Science and Financial Mathematics Seminar with Marco Mirabella, Co-founder & Chief Executive Officer of Ensuro.

The presentation will review the major blockchains, their most successful decentralized finance protocols, and their impact on the financial sector and the (re)insurance industry. What are the opportunities and threats that Decentralized Finance protocol can bring to the insurance value chain? What are the major decentralized insurance protocols, and how do they function? We will answer these questions and provide a deeper analysis of Ensuro – a decentralized capital provider for parametric risks – explaining the concepts of cryptographic stable coins, liquidity pools, decentralized asset management and the role decentralized oracles can have in the claim process.

Marco was previously the Chief Strategy Officer of BigGo, the biggest price comparison website and vertical search engine in South East Asia. Before joining BigGo, he was the founder and Chief Business Development Officer at Cartesi, an off-chain decentralized computational platform for permission-less blockchain. He was an analyst and business development manager for SOSV, a 1b USD AUM VC based in San Francisco, US. Marco is an advisor for Lidbot, an indoor waste management company and BigGo. He holds a double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ering and Management Engineering from the Polytechnic of Milan and Tongji University of Shanghai.
